Shipbuilder Balaena has welcomed the decision by the United Kingdom and the Netherlands to jointly procure a new class of amphibious transport ships under a £2.4 billion programme, describing the move as a major opportunity for British shipbuilding that will strengthen global security, deepen the relationship between the two nations and benefit the UK’s shipbuilding communities, the company stated.
The agreement was signed by Prime Minister Keir Starmer and Dutch Prime Minister Rob Jetten during a meeting of NATO leaders in Ankara on 7 July. It will see the ships built in UK shipyards alongside Dutch industry, based on a Dutch design, with each nation operating four vessels. At 160 metres long and 15,000 tonnes, the ships will transport troops, vehicles and equipment, including drones, with flight decks designed to operate current and future long-range uncrewed and autonomous systems.

The joint programme, officially known as the Amphibious Transport Ship in line with Dutch naming conventions, supersedes the UK’s earlier Multi-Role Strike Ship concept, which initially envisaged up to six vessels replacing the two Albion-class landing platform docks, the three Bay-class landing ships and RFA Argus before budget pressures scaled back those plans.
Balaena is not the only British yard to signal interest in the work. Navantia UK, owner of Harland & Wolff in Belfast, has also issued a statement on the programme, with competition for the construction contracts expected among the UK’s major shipbuilders.

Setting the record straight on the BS surrounding the Type 45 PIP.
No, Cammell Laird did not fail the Type 45 Power Improvement Project (PIP), nor did they require a rescue.
The narrative regarding “failure” and “rescuing” surrounding the Type 45 destroyers stems from a fundamental misunderstanding of the project in the first place, rather than Cammell Laird’s execution of it. The idea that BAE Systems “took over” the project is a total misconception born from how the contract was originally structured. The PIP was a commercial alliance project from day one; BAE didn’t step in to rescue or take over the project midway through. They were the prime contractor from the beginning, managing the overarching project, supply chain integration, and ultimate systems delivery, while Cammell Laird performed the heavy engineering and physical installation. The alliance functioned exactly as intended.
The PIP was a multi-million-pound engineering fix mandated by the UK MoD to rectify a major design flaw in the ships’ original configuration. Cammell Laird wasn’t the problem, they were an explicit part of the solution.
In 2018, the BAE led alliance alongside Cammell Laird and BMT won the highly competitive contract for both the design and physical installation of the upgrade. Cammell Laird’s shipyard in Birkenhead was selected as the primary location to carry out the incredibly complex heavy engineering. The work required cutting massive holes into the hulls of the £1 billion warships to swap out two inadequate diesel generators for three larger, highly reliable MTU diesel generators. As previously noted by UKDJ, Cammell Laird did not replace the massive Rolls-Royce WR-21 gas turbines. The ships remain hybrid-electric; the upgrade simply replaced the underpowered Italian diesel generators with three larger, highly reliable German MTU units, heavily optimising the complex Integrated Electric Propulsion (IEP) architecture.
Rather than faltering, Cammell Laird successfully delivered the first in class conversion on HMS Dauntless, which completed sea trials and successfully proved the concept. Following this success, subsequent Type 45 destroyers were slated to undergo the same PIP conversion.
The perception that Cammell Laird was “out of its depth” or that the Type 45 PIP was “too complex” stems from a few very specific, highly publicised issues. The main driver of the rumour was how long the first ship, HMS Dauntless, spent at Cammell Laird’s Birkenhead yard. Arriving in 2020, she did not return to sea for trials until 2022. To the uninitiated or oblivious observer looking from the outside, seeing a frontline Royal Navy warship sitting in a civilian yard for two years created the impression that the shipyard was stuck, overwhelmed, or struggling with the complexity.
The extreme delay wasn’t due to a lack of capability, but because the first conversion was a massive, uncharted engineering puzzle. Cammell Laird wasn’t just fixing an engine, they had to cut open the side of a highly complex, densely packed stealth warship, remove two enormous diesel generators, fit three completely different, larger MTU engines, rewrite the high-voltage electrical architecture, and patch the hull back together without ruining the ship’s structural integrity or radar evading properties. To add to the complexities, the engineering documentation from the original builds was often incomplete or completely different from the actual physical reality inside the ship … imagine that! Requiring Cammell Laird to essentially invent the installation blueprint as they went.
By the time the PIP started, the Type 45 class already had a terrible reputation in the British press for breaking down and being “dead in the water.” When the fix also took years to implement, the media and some politicians lumped Cammell Laird into a general narrative of “defence procurement failure.” It was easy for critics to blame the civilian shipyard for the timeline, rather than acknowledging that the MoD had asked for an incredibly difficult procedure.
… It would seem a lack of critical thinking still applies to the PIP project.
The delays weren’t just because a shipyard was slow; it was because the UK was trying to manage a hyper complex, multi site industrial conveyor belt.
For the initial hulls, HMS Dauntless and HMS Daring, Moving a massive warship from a civilian commercial yard to a top secret naval base, all while juggling different corporate contractors, workforce availability, and the strict security clearance required for advanced weapons systems, added layers of logistical friction that most people outside the defence industry completely overlooked.
Recognising that this regional back and forth added massive administrative drag, the MoD and BAE Systems adjusted the model for the rest of the fleet. Starting with the third ship, HMS Dragon, the heavy engineering was pulled directly into the military footprint at HMNB Portsmouth. Yet, even as the geographic footprint shrank, the underlying logistical high wire act remained, coordinating heavy structural hull cuts, delicate high voltage architecture alignment, and concurrent missile upgrades across highly vetted, separate teams.
The timing for the first ships could not have been worse. The role of the COVID-19 pandemic is the massive piece of context the “out of its depth” narrative conveniently ignores, yet the PIP was effectively derailed by the global events of 2020 to 2022.
HMS Dauntless arrived at Birkenhead in early 2020, right as the world locked down. Military vessels are notoriously cramped environments. The PIP required hundreds of specialised civilian contractors and Royal Navy personnel to work in tight, unventilated machinery spaces, sharing the same ladders and hatches. When social distancing mandates hit, the yard had to drastically limit the number of people allowed on board at any one time, causing work that normally took days to stretch into weeks.
The PIP wasn’t just about labor; it relied heavily on a highly specific European supply chain. The project required integrating brand new, specialised MTU diesel generators from Germany and bespoke high-voltage switchgear. Between 2020 and 2022, global shipping collapsed, factories closed due to COVID-19 outbreaks, and lead times for high end industrial electronics quadrupled. Cammell Laird could not install engines or wire electrical architectures that were physically stuck in logistical bottlenecks halfway across Europe.
Furthermore, a warship cannot be easily tested, commissioned, or run through harbour trials when the crew is mandated to stay apart. Even the Royal Navy personnel assigned to Dauntless to assist with the upgrade and learn the new systems were forced into home isolation and remote training packages during the height of the restrictions. When the UK MoD and Parliament later reviewed the delays, they explicitly noted that COVID-19 disruptions, labor isolation, and global supply chain shocks were the primary drivers for the extended timelines. Every major UK defence contractor, including BAE Systems and Babcock, suffered identical setbacks on their naval maintenance schedules during this exact window.
Once the engineering blueprint was established on HMS Dauntless, Cammell Laird applied the lessons learned to the subsequent ships. HMS Daring went through the exact same PIP process much faster, completing its installation on time and to budget.
If BAE had truly taken the job over due to a Cammell Laird failure, the Royal Navy would have entirely stripped the remaining Type 45 destroyers from their hands. Instead, the subsequent hulls went straight back into the alliance pipeline to undergo the exact same process. Cammell Laird didn’t struggle because the ship was too advanced for them; they had to pioneer a complex, first of its kind engineering overhaul in the middle of a once in a century global shutdown, and they delivered exactly what the Royal Navy needed to get back in the fight.
The delays were systemic, structural, and contractual, not a failure of Cammell Laird’s ‘craftsmanship’.

The four Dutch ships are to replace two Rotterdam class LPDs and four Holland class OPVs. The new ships are far larger than double the size of the Holland class, so they will be an increase in overall displacement and a decrease in hull numbers.
The UK and the Dutch have run joint marine exercises for a long time. It was always supposed to be a feature of the littoral strike/response groups. So having a uniform ship class has advantages.
